Description
The Fender Jazz Bass has been seen frequenting all the places where music has been played over the last 50 years. This particular model features a classic body shape, pau ferro slab fretboard, standard J Bass pickups and controls, 3-ply pickguard and chrome-plated hardware. This special run version features an ash body and a natural finish.

Features
  • Ash body, natural gloss finish
  • Bolt-on maple neck, pau ferro slab fretboard, 21 medium jumbo frets
  • 2 Fender single coil pickups
  • 4-Saddle HiMass tailpiece, die-cast tuners

    Com'on don't be scared of MIM. This bass is beautiful, sounds as good as it's MIA cousins, and is very affordable. The electronics are solid and the body finish is smooth and flawless, the satin finish neck has great feel no rough spots and the action is fast. Out of the box it was great but I did swap strings to D'Addario XL 100 Flats and did a little truss adjust but that was merely personal choices. If you can find this axe get it and you'll be extremely happy.

    Bought this bass online after years of wanting a Jazz bass. Decided to go with this model for the natural finish, and wasn't disappointed. Sounds great, feels good in the hands, and everything is well put together. The only cons is the factory setup was terrible. Strings a mile high of the fret board and buzzing past the 7th fret. After a good setup, it plays beautifully now.
